Strategies for Raising Successful Children 

1. Provide a Good Foundation

To raise a child with purpose, you do not impose rigid control on the child, rather you teach them how they can be better by your actions. Providing a good foundation for your child as a parent is how you are intentional about providing your child with a sense of security. It is how you are teaching to them, the core values that they are expected to show forth in their everyday life, and how you help them internalize the values to become a natural side to them.

2. Be a Good Model and Leader

Children are very good observers, constantly absorbing cues from their surroundings. As a parent, you should understand that your actions does speak louder than your words. Reflect a lot on what values are important to you and your family. Demonstrate the values to them as it will serve as the foundation for your parenting approach and will give you a better understanding of your decisions and actions as a parent.

3. Be a Good Communicator

Children are a lot more sensitive to simple things like facial expressions or reactions, tone of conversation as well as body language. As a parent, it is important to be cautious of the things you say to your child, and how you communicate to them, both verbally and nonverbally. Building a strong and secure bond with your child through communication would help their emotional well-being and development. Spend quality time with your child, listen to their thoughts and feelings, and raise them with such love that makes them feel seen and heard. Being an active listener and being open to your child in communication would help you to better understand their needs and their fears.  

4. Teach Confidence and Independence 

Empowerment is one of the sustainable strategies for raising a child. As parents, it is important to empower your children to make choices and take on responsibilities from a young age. Encourage independence by allowing them to make decisions, solve problems, and learn from their mistakes. Encourage them to reflect on their wrong behaviors and teach them how to improve in such areas. Teaching your children to take responsibility for their actions and decisions will help them develop important life skills and a much greater sense of accountability. 

5. Gift Them With Your Presence

Prioritizing quality time with children is very important. Be fully present during the moments of their life. Be intentional and show interest in their choices of career. Hold meaningful conversations with them about life as a whole, ask them questions, and share your own experiences while you were about their age, how you have journeyed through life, and all of the experiences that you have gathered before becoming a parent.
